Current Mainstream CEX, DEX Funding Rate Display Market Still Overall Bearish
BlockBeats News, November 24th, according to Coinglass data, the current mainstream CEX and DEX funding rates show that although the cryptocurrency market has experienced a rebound in the past two days, participants still maintain an overall bearish sentiment. The funding rates for most asset trading pairs are negative, but the bearish sentiment is relatively weaker for Bitcoin and Ethereum compared to altcoins.
BlockBeats Note: Funding Rate is a fee set by cryptocurrency exchanges to maintain the balance between the contract price and the underlying asset price, usually applicable to perpetual contracts. It is a fund exchange mechanism between long and short traders, and the trading platform does not charge this fee. It is used to adjust the cost or profit of traders holding contracts to keep the contract price close to the underlying asset price.
When the Funding Rate is 0.01%, it represents the baseline rate. When the Funding Rate is greater than 0.01%, it indicates a generally bullish market sentiment. When the Funding Rate is less than 0.005%, it indicates a generally bearish market sentiment.
